Im vorherigen Blogbeitrag haben wir einige Verbesserungen in HTML5 besprochen, wie z. B. Platzhalter, Prefetching und WebStorage. Im Folgenden möchte ich zwei neue Eingabeelementtypen vorstellen: E-Mail und URL. Folgen wir dem Code, um ihre Vorteile zu sehen:
Syntaxformat:
Neues Eingabetypattribut, verwendet E-Mail oder URL anstelle von Text:
; input type="url" value="">
Mit dem für HTML5 einzigartigen Musterattributfeld können Sie einen regulären Ausdruck bereitstellen, um das Format von E-Mail- und URL-Adressen zu überprüfen. Wir werden dieses Thema in einem anderen Artikel besprechen.
Vorteile
- Sie können spezielle CSS-Stile anpassen, Eingabe[type=email] - Sie können spezielle CSS-Stile anpassen, Eingabe[type=url]
- Es können mehr semantische Definitionen erstellt werden
- Anpassungsfähigkeit mobiler Anwendungen: Mobile Browser zeigen spezielle Tastaturen für E-Mail und URL an, ohne dass Benutzer manuell wechseln müssen.
Zuerst war ich vom Hinzufügen redundanter Eingabetypen angewidert, aber nachdem ich gründlich darüber nachgedacht habe, denke ich, dass es ein guter Schritt ist, um die Benutzererfahrung zu verbessern. Was denken Sie?
Stellungnahme: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n